New Delhi, April 15 -- The Election Commission of India (ECI) on Thursday imposed a 24-hour campaign ban on BJP's West Bengal unit president Dilip Ghosh over his remarks on Sitalkuchi incident, officials said.

According to ECI officials, Dilip Ghosh can not hold an election campaign in any manner from Thursday (Apr 15) 7 pm to Friday (Apr 16) 7 pm.

Ghosh had been asked in the notice to explain his stand on the comments made by him.

A day later, Ghosh sent his reply to the notice which failed to satisfy the Election Commission, sources said.
